Itinerary:
Day 1: LONDON - BRUGES - BRUSSELS
Greetings from your Travel Director! Drive to Dover, cross to France by ferry and continue by road into Belgium. Explore the beautiful medieval town of Bruges before making your way to Brussels. An orientation on arrival includes views of the Atomium, the Royal Palaces and a walk through the Grand Place to see the Manneken Pis. This evening, join your Travel Director for a Welcome Reception including dinner and Welcome Drinks.
Meal(s): (Welcome Reception)
Hotel: Renaissance (Deluxe)
Day 2: BRUSSELS - AMSTERDAM
A short, scenic journey brings you to Amsterdam. Enjoy an included cruise along the citys famous canals in a glass-topped boat and see a host of sights. Amsterdam has been a major diamond centre since the 16th century. Learn about these precious stones during a visit to a renowned diamond polishing factory.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Hotel: Hilton (SF)
Day 3: AMSTERDAM - RHINE CRUISE - HEIDELBERG - MANNHEIM
Travel through Arnhem into Germany. Embark on a Rhine cruise from Boppard past medieval ruins to St.Goar. Admire the magnificent sandstone castle at Heidelberg on the way to Mannheim.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Mercure Am Rathaus (F)
Day 4: RHINELAND - BLACK FOREST - RHINE FALLS - ENGELBERG (2 NIGHTS)
Drive across the Black Forest in south-west Germany to the Swiss border. Marvel at the dramatic Rhine Falls at Schaffhausen, the biggest waterfall in Europe. Dine tonight at your hotel in the Alpine town of Engelberg.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Grand Europe (F)
Day 5: LUCERNE EXCURSION
Lucerne is a picturesque lakeside resort. See the poignant Lion Monument and the 14th century wooden Chapel Bridge spanning the River Reuss during your orientation. In your free time, consider an exhilirating mountain excursion or go shopping for Swiss chocolate and souvenirs!
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Day 6: ENGELBERG - LIECHTENSTEIN - INNSBRUCK
Visit Vaduz, the capital of Liechtenstein. Cross into Austria and follow the Arlberg route through the Tyrol to Innsbruck, where you see the Golden Roof during your orientation tour.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Hotel: Hotel Innsbruck (F)
Day 7: INNSBRUCK - SALZBURG - VIENNA (2 NIGHTS)
In Salzburg, Mozart's birthplace, explore the city on a guided walking tour and see locations that featured in The Sound of Music. Arrive in Vienna, your home for the next two nights.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Hotel: Hilton Danube (F)
Day 8: VIENNA SIGHTSEEING AND FREE TIME
Your expert Local Guide takes you on a sightseeing tour of Vienna. View the State Opera House, the Hofburg, City Hall, Parliament and the Imperial Boulevards. This evening, you might like to see a concert of Viennese music.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Day 9: VIENNA - VENICE (2 NIGHTS)
A scenic drive through the Austrian Lake District and across the Italian border brings you to the Byzantine city of Venice.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Quattro Fontane (F)
Day 10: VENICE SIGHTSEEING AND FREE TIME
Cruise by private launch to St. Marks Square and see the delights of this magical city including the Bridge of Sighs and the Doges Palace. Witness a demonstration of glass-blowing, an ancient craft still practised by artisans in Venice. Afterwards you are free to explore on your own. Consider a cruise to the Island of Burano for a delicious lunch.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Day 11: VENICE - ASSISI
Travel south to Assisi on the slopes of Mount Subasio. See the Basilica of St. Mary of the Angels and St. Francis Basilica during your included walking tour. Dine tonight at your hotel.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Ora Hotel Cenacolo (SF)
Day 12: ASSISI - POMPEII - SORRENTO
Pass Monte Cassino en route to the Bay of Naples. Mount Vesuvius erupted in AD 79, covering Pompeii in a layer of volcanic ash where it lay undiscovered for centuries. Your expert Local Guide reveals the unique history of this 'petrified' Roman town during an included walking tour. Dine tonight at your hotel in Sorrento.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Parco de Sole (F)
Day 13: SORRENTO - ISLE OF CAPRI - ROME (2 NIGHTS)
Take a ferry to the enchanting Isle of Capri and enjoy a guided walking tour of the main town. Spend free time exploring before sailing back to the mainland. Arrive later in Rome, the Eternal City.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Hotel: Aran Mantegna (F)
Day 14: ROME SIGHTSEEING AND FREE TIME
Enjoy a spectacular guided sightseeing tour of the Vatican Museums, home to some of the most incredible Renaissance works of art. Admire Michelangelo's depiction of The Creation in the Sistine Chapel. Marvel at St. Peter's Basilica, where you can see Michelangelo's sculpture of the Piet. Across the Tiber in ancient Rome, view the Forum, the Colosseum and the Circus Maximus. Explore the sights of your choice during your free time and shop for souvenirs.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Day 15: ROME - FLORENCE
From the Lazio region, through Umbria and into picturesque Tuscany, you arrive in the Renaissance city of Florence. Your expert Local Guide shows you views of the marble Cathedral, Signoria Square, the Baptistery and the picturesque Ponte Vecchio bridge during your included walking tour.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Nil Hotel (F)
Day 16: FLORENCE - PISA - MONACO - NICE (2 NIGHTS)
Admire the famous Leaning Tower of Pisa in Cathedral Square. Then cross the French border to the magnificent Riviera and the Principality of Monaco. See the extravagant Monte Carlo Casino on the way to Nice. This evening, join your companions for a Highlight Dinner at a specially selected restaurant.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Highlight Dinner)
Hotel: Holiday Inn Nice/Holiday Inn Resort St Laurent du Var (F)
Day 17: NICE - ST. PAUL DE VENCE EXCURSION
Explore the medieval hilltop town of St. Paul de Vence, a destination for artists. Visit a local perfumery before returning to Nice. Spend the rest of the day relaxing on the beach, shopping in fashionable boutiques or take a stroll along the Promenade des Anglais.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Day 18: NICE - AVIGNON - BEAUNE
Head north through scenic countryside to Avignon. Your orientation walk includes views of the Papal Palace and St. Benezet Bridge?the famous Pont dAvignon. Via Lyon into the hills of Burgundy, you arrive in Beaune, one of the countrys most important wine centres.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Dinner)
Hotel: Mercure Beaune Centre (F)
Day 19: BEAUNE - PARIS (2 NIGHTS)
See Beaunes ancient walls and old town square before you make your way to Paris. Why not take the opportunity to experience a Cabaret tonight?
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
Hotel: Courtyard Marriott Neuilly (SF)
Day 20: PARIS SIGHTSEEING AND FREE TIME
See the Champs lyses, the Arc de Triomphe and Place de la Concorde during your sightseeing tour of the city. Marvel at the beautiful skyline from the second level of the Eiffel Tower. Later enjoy free time in this beautiful city. You might consider taking an optional visit to the Louvre to see the Mona Lisa. The choice is yours. Celebrate the end of your trip with your companions at a Farewell Dinner with wine in a local restaurant.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ast / Farewell Dinner)
Day 21: PARIS - EUROSTAR - LONDON
Paris Gare du Nord arriving at London St. Pancras in just 2 hours and 15 minutes, where you transfer to your hotel.
Hotel: Thistle Euston (MF)
Day 22: DEPART LONDON
Your trip ends after breakfast this morning.
Meal(s): (Buffet Breakfast)
